SALTO ProAccess Space
SALTO ProAccess Space versions before 6.13 contain CVE-2026-11889, a privilege escalation vulnerability that allows authenticated attackers to bypass authorization and access spaces outside their assigned partition when the tenancy feature is enabled. The vulnerability requires valid operator credentials and does not affect installations without partitioning. SALTO recommends upgrading to version 6.13 and implementing network isolation, least-privilege access controls, and consideration of separate instances for strong tenant separation.
Why it matters: Organizations operating SALTO ProAccess Space with partitioning enabled in critical infrastructure (commercial facilities, critical manufacturing) worldwide should upgrade to 6.13 immediately to prevent authorized insiders from accessing unauthorized areas.
